Output 2d85d9d5911c18b88c895c718b6bef1e83d2364e60b095b43c6952311c5ecea8:0

value
139857
script pubkey
OP_0 OP_PUSHBYTES_20 173b73bf40f2bbef03605828238370fe6ed287e2
address
bc1qzuah806q72a77qmqtq5z8qmslehd9plzu7e4nl
transaction
2d85d9d5911c18b88c895c718b6bef1e83d2364e60b095b43c6952311c5ecea8
confirmations
113382
spent
true